Reviews of Kammadhenu - Newtown (13)
Read what people think about Kammadhenu - Newtown. All reviews are written by verified Quandoo diners.
Excellent
5.5/613 reviews
Atmosphere:Pleasant
Noise levels:Pleasant
Waiting time:Exceptionally Good
Service:Excellent
Value for money:Great value
Food:Outstanding
67
55
41
3
2
1